Really comfortable but I would have liked a bit more edge support.
Love the mattress to lie and sleep on. Wake up feeling great. Only slight negative is the very soft feel when sitting on the side to put my socks on.

Thanks so much for sharing your feedback regarding the edge support. Although our Noa mattress has good soft edge support, due to the fact that the product is compressed and rolled, it's structurally impossible to use a steel perimeter along the edge (in the mattress) like traditional mattresses. Comfortable and affordable! Would recommend.
Mattress is very comfortable, however, I do notice that it sinks a bit wherever you're sitting on it, but that doesn't bother me. A great medium-firmness feel. I've had it for 2 months and it has maintained its shape. Excellent service from Noa - quick delivery, and easy to unbox! I let it air out for a week before using it and it smells fine now. This is my first double mattress and first mattress in a box, and I'm really happy with it!

So comfortable but....
This mattress was without a doubt the most comfortable mattress I have ever slept on however.....the memory foam and latex was SO HOT!!! Women of a certain age will potentially find the mattress just too heat retaining to cope with. I did. I was very sad to see my mattress go - I really did love it!

Tara L.asked
How is the Noa mattress compared to Eva Mattress? I have a hard time deciding between the two. Isn’t Eva mattress more closely resembled Noa Luxe mattress in terms of material layers and is cheaper?
1 answer
Maggie H.Noa
Hi Tara,
Thank you for writing us and for your interest in our mattress selection.
We'd be more than happy to provide you with more information regarding our Noa hybrid mattress, with the hopes of making your purchasing decision a littler easier on you.
The Eva mattress is indeed quite similar. We would like to highlight a few considerations:
Key consideration: We strategically placed our layer of breathable latex on the top layer as this is the most expensive (premium) material you can feature on a mattress. It is far more comfortable to rest atop than gel memory foam (as the first layer like Eva - which retains more heat and has little bounce). This is perhaps the most important differentiator that will most certainly impact the comfort of the mattress.
Our cover is made primarily of TENCEL a sustainable, breathable and highly comforting fabric.
While Eva only operates in Australia, we have been operating across four major markets for far longer allowing us to perfect our product and serve thousands of customers.
Below are some of the key differences that the Luxe mattress has to offer in comparison to our Noa mattress:
- the bamboo charcoal infused latex layer provides additional breathability by absorbing excess moisture to help keep you cool while sleeping
- the extra layer of micro coils adds responsiveness to the body and body movements
- the zoning of the pocketed springs provides adequate support to different areas of your body, mainly to your lower back and waist, to keep your spine properly aligned
With that said, every customer is different and we couldn't guarantee that our product is just what you need. Instead, we believe that the free 100-night trial is the best way for you to find out.

Nozomi F.asked
Hi,
I am planning to buy the Noa Mattress but it'll be stored in its box for approx 8 weeks before we open it.
Will this affect the product?
Rgds
1 answer
Maggie H.Noa
Hi Nozomi,
Thanks for reaching out to us :)
We don't recommend keeping the mattress in the box for more than a month.
